    py/gc: Execute finaliser code in a protected environment. · c7e8c6f7
    Damien George authored
    If a finaliser raises an exception then it must not propagate through the
    GC sweep function.  This patch protects against such a thing by running
    finaliser code via the mp_call_function_1_protected call.
    
    This patch also adds scheduler lock/unlock calls around the finaliser
    execution to further protect against any possible reentrancy issues: the
    memory manager is already locked when doing a collection, but we also don't
    want to allow any scheduled code to run, KeyboardInterrupts to interupt the
    code, nor threads to switch.
